Color Mix: Wavelength available on the grow lights: Ratio:6-6-2-1-1
Wavelength: Red:660nm (10pcs );Red:620-630nm(60pcs);Blue:460-470nm(10pcs); 580 Orange(5 PCS) , and 6000-7000k White light(5PCS).
